Google’s Project Genie is an experimental AI system that allows users to create and explore interactive virtual environments in real-time. It features two main prompt boxes for environment and character creation, and a third for modifying the initial look. While it offers exciting possibilities for the future of VR, it currently has limitations such as inconsistent character control, 60-second session limits, and the inability to generate VR worlds on the fly. It is currently available to Google AI Ultra subscribers in the US.
